Apache - гэта праграмнае забеспячэнне вэб-сервера з адкрытым зыходным кодам, якое існуе больш за два дзесяцігоддзі. Ён быў створаны групай распрацоўшчыкаў пад кіраўніцтвам Браяна Белендорфа ў 1995 годзе і з тых часоў стаў адным з найбольш часта выкарыстоўваюцца вэб-сервераў у Інтэрнэце. Apache - гэта міжплатформенны вэб-сервер, які працуе на большасці аперацыйных сістэм, уключаючы Unix, Linux, Windows і macOS. У гэтым артыкуле мы падрабязна абмяркуем Apache, у тым ліку яго гісторыю, асаблівасці, перавагі і як ім карыстацца.
гісторыя
Першапачаткова Apache быў заснаваны на праграмным забеспячэнні вэб-сервера NCSA HTTPd, якое было распрацавана ў Нацыянальным цэнтры суперкамп'ютэрных прыкладанняў (NCSA). Калі каманда NCSA спыніла распрацоўку праграмнага забеспячэння, група распрацоўшчыкаў пад кіраўніцтвам Браяна Белендорфа вырашыла ўзяць на сябе праект і развіваць яго далей. Новае праграмнае забеспячэнне яны назвалі «Apache» як даніну павагі аднайменнаму індзейскаму племені.
Ён хутка набыў папулярнасць, і да 1996 года стаў самым папулярным вэб-серверам у Інтэрнэце. У 1999 годзе для арганізацыйнай і фінансавай падтрымкі праекта Apache быў створаны Apache Software Foundation. Сёння ён па-ранейшаму падтрымліваецца Apache Software Foundation і застаецца адным з самых папулярных праграм вэб-сервераў, якія выкарыстоўваюцца.
Асаблівасці Apache
Apache мае шырокі спектр функцый, якія робяць яго універсальным праграмным забеспячэннем вэб-сервера. Некаторыя з яго асноўных функцый ўключаюць:
- Кросплатформенная падтрымка: можа працаваць практычна на любой аперацыйнай сістэме, уключаючы Unix, Linux, Windows і macOS.
- Праграмнае забеспячэнне з адкрытым зыходным кодам: яно бясплатнае для выкарыстання і распаўсюджваецца па Ліцэнзіі, версія 2.0.
- Модульная канструкцыя: яна распрацавана як модульная, прычым кожны модуль забяспечвае пэўную функцыю. Гэта дазваляе лёгка наладзіць праграмнае забеспячэнне ў адпаведнасці з вашымі канкрэтнымі патрэбамі.
- Падтрымка некалькіх моў: ён падтрымлівае некалькі моў сцэнарыяў, уключаючы PHP, Perl і Python.
- Бяспека: уключае шэраг функцый бяспекі, уключаючы падтрымку шыфравання SSL/TLS, аўтэнтыфікацыі і кантролю доступу.

Перавагі выкарыстання Apache
Выкарыстанне Apache мае некалькі пераваг Вэб-сервер праграмнае забеспячэнне. Сярод асноўных пераваг:
- Праграмнае забеспячэнне з адкрытым зыходным кодам: гэта праграмнае забеспячэнне з адкрытым зыходным кодам, што азначае, што яно бясплатнае ў выкарыстанні і можа быць настроена ў адпаведнасці з вашымі патрэбамі.
- Кросплатформенная падтрымка: ён можа працаваць практычна ў любой аперацыйнай сістэме, што робіць яго універсальным праграмным забеспячэннем вэб-сервера.
- Маштабаванасць: ён прызначаны для маштабавання, што азначае, што ён можа апрацоўваць вялікую колькасць трафіку без запаволення.
- Бяспека: уключае шэраг функцый бяспекі, што робіць яго бяспечным праграмным забеспячэннем вэб-сервера.
- Падтрымка супольнасці: Паколькі Apache з'яўляецца праграмным забеспячэннем з адкрытым зыходным кодам, у яго ёсць вялікая супольнасць распрацоўшчыкаў, якія ўносяць свой уклад у яго развіццё і падтрымку.

Як карыстацца Apache
Карыстацца Apache адносна проста, асабліва калі ў вас ёсць досвед працы з праграмным забеспячэннем вэб-сервера. Вось асноўныя крокі для пачатку:
- Спампаваць і ўсталяваць: Вы можаце загрузіць яго з афіцыйнага сайта. Пасля загрузкі праграмнага забеспячэння выконвайце інструкцыі па ўсталёўцы для вашай аперацыйнай сістэмы.
- Наладзіць: пасля ўстаноўкі сістэмы вам трэба будзе наладзіць яе ў адпаведнасці з вашымі патрэбамі. Гэта можа ўключаць у сябе наладжванне віртуальных хастоў, наладжванне шыфравання SSL/TLS і наладжванне кантролю доступу.
- Запуск: пасля таго, як сістэма настроена, вы можаце запусціць праграмнае забеспячэнне вэб-сервера. У залежнасці ад вашай аперацыйнай сістэмы гэта можа ўключаць запуск службы або выкананне каманды.
- Тэст: пасля запуску Apache вы можаце праверыць яго, адкрыўшы вэб-браўзер і перайшоўшы па URL вашага сервера.
Доступ да cPanel Лепшы VPS Купіце VPS зараз CDN Танны VPS Выберыце Linux Панэль кіравання cPanel бясплатна Кіраўніцтва па cPanel хостынг cPanel Карыстальніцкія адрасы электроннай пошты Кіраванне базамі дадзеных Выдзелены IP-адрас Бясплатныя панэлі кіравання Паляпшэнне SEO Linux сервер Linux Linux VPS Сістэма кіравання базамі дадзеных MySQL аптымізацыя малюнкаў RAID 5 SSD Маштабаванасць і гнуткасць віртуальны хостынг Выкарыстоўвайце сетку дастаўкі кантэнту Virtual Private Server Аўтаматычная ўстаноўка VPS VPS-хостынг VPS хостынг-правайдэр VPS у Еўропе АС VPS планы VPS Сервер VPS Аператыўная памяць сервера VPS VPS сёння VPS з рэзервовымі копіямі Вэб-хостынг кіраванне сайтам Прадукцыйнасць сайта Вэб-сайт з дапамогай cPanel Што такое CLI? сервер для Windows Windows VPS WordPress просты WordPress сёння Інструменты WordPress